The Careers Service  

The Careers Service helps young people to make decisions about their continuing education, employment and training plans, in order that they realise their full potential in adult and working I if e.

Careers Advisers are professionally trained, with a wide knowledge of the available opportunities locally and nationally. The Careers Service has close links with schools, colleges, training providers and employers but is independent and unbiased. It's services are free to young people aged 13-19.

From September 2002 the Careers Service will become part of the new Tees Valley Connexions Service, which will offer young people a much broader range of information, advice and guidance.
